Florida Cannabis Status 2026
Florida has a mature medical cannabis program serving hundreds of thousands of patients, but recreational adult-use cannabis remains restricted. Key points:
- Medical cannabis available with a qualifying diagnosis and MMJ card
- Large network of licensed medical dispensaries statewide
- Hemp-derived CBD and THCa products widely available online
- Recreational legalization has been a persistent ballot initiative topic
Hemp-Derived THCa in Florida
Florida permits hemp-derived products under the 2018 Farm Bill framework. Hemp-derived THCa products with compliant Delta-9 THC levels can be legally purchased and shipped to Florida addresses. This provides non-medical patients access to premium cannabis-equivalent products without requiring an MMJ card.
